Ticket: Meadowpoint clinic reminder job skipped Tuesday's batch. No reminders sent for ~200 appointments. Cron fired, worker exited early on a null timezone for one patient record. Needs a guard clause plus retry for the remaining queue. Priority high; patch before Thursday's run. Attach your fix to this ticket and reference the failing run's token below.

build token for tajeg-bajep: htk14_409ba9df6b8acb

// Canary gating for the Pinwheel rollout pipeline, quick refresher:
// we only promote past 5% traffic if error rate stays under 0.4%
// for two consecutive 10-minute windows. Latency p99 over 800ms
// auto-pauses the canary — no manual overrides without sign-off
// from the release manager on duty. The Glimmerhawk dashboard
// shows gate status in real time, so check it before bumping stages.
// This client talks to the gating service directly, and it needs
// the key that follows to authenticate.

service key, yajog-tajef: zpat4_EqlD

Onboarding: Feedwright Validator

Feedwright checks every podcast feed before publication: XML structure, enclosure reachability, episode GUID uniqueness, and artwork dimensions. A release must not ship if the validator's regression suite shows new failures, even warnings, since downstream aggregators cache aggressively. Results post to the release channel automatically. The validation criteria and override procedure are documented here.

wiki page, bawig-yawep: https://jenkins.nelvrotech.local/ticket/build/projects/view/view/pages/view/a285c2b5588ad4f337d9b5f2

Provenance — SketchFern undo/redo subsystem. The command-stack module is built hermetically in the Quillbank pipeline; every artifact embeds the commit digest and builder identity, and the history serializer is reproducible byte-for-byte. Reviewers should verify that undo-log replay code matches the attested source before approving. The reviewed artifact carries the provenance token recorded below.

pipeline stamp: htk14_28f04e807a8508